Output 50289a35f7dab7fc0d712d8b0c041130850f6308e84a679ba309e94481ed815d:1

value
30843730
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1a74c1e887ee408949feb25291a11fa626703b OP_EQUAL
address
MK853E5PNN6y5wxZdnDanadpSAYQz8QQDL
transaction
50289a35f7dab7fc0d712d8b0c041130850f6308e84a679ba309e94481ed815d
spent
true